Participating in the Junctures of a Haphazard Kind project prompted Sydney Jane Brooke Campbell Maybrier Pursel to conduct research about organ transplantation and donation, a topic about which she had little prior knowledge. This work references the most surprising fact she learned as part of her research: that over 80% of people on transplant lists are waiting for kidneys, more than for any other organ.
